THE CATCH, by Yrsa Daley-Ward Here's a dilemma. Despite its mind-bending premise, I don't actually want to talk to you about what happens in 'The Catch,' Yrsa Daley-Ward's first novel after a poetry collection ('Bone') and two nonfiction projects ('The Terrible' and 'The How'). I want to talk about how it happens. 'The Catch' follows semi-estranged twin sisters, Clara and Dempsey. When they were infants, their mother, Serene, vanished, presumed to have drowned in the Thames. As a result, both sisters were adopted, but by different families. Clara was adopted first, by a wealthy family who said that she 'appeared special right from the beginning,' but they left behind Dempsey, who was 'wheezing and small.' Dempsey was adopted a year later by a councilor. Now adults in their 30s, the same age as their mother when she disappeared, the two have a strained relationship. Clara's a spiraling but newly famous author launching a big book; Dempsey does clerical work and data entry. Then Clara glimpses a woman who looks just like Serene. 'She is my mother,' Clara says, believing her to be Serene, come back. 'My very own mother.' Dempsey, however, sees this figure as a con woman out to manipulate her famous but disturbed sister. It gets weirder. This discovered Serene has not aged a day in the years she has been gone. Furthermore, the events that unfold in the sisters' lives after Serene's reappearance are the same events and language found in the writing that Serene left after her death as well as the same language and writing that appears in Clara's blockbuster book, 'Evidence,' large sections of which appear in 'The Catch' itself. That's the what of the novel. The how, though, is where the book reveals itself to be a rich and risky text. Daley-Ward uses a full complement of textures to weave this book. The surreal drips into the moments of assumed sobriety, shifting the world around us as we read. To unfurl the story, she reaches for dark comedy, for drama, for poetry, for the absurd. Noble Audio Introduces New Multi-Driver Knight IEMs With An Entry-Level Price Tag

Buying a pair of In-Ear Monitors, such as the recently launched Campfire Audio Clara IEMs, will set you back $2,000. They sound great but not everyone is willing to drop that much on a pair of posh earbuds. However, if you want a high-performance pair of multi-driver IEMs but you can't or won't pay a high price tag, then the new Noble Audio Knight IEMs might be just what you've been looking for. For the past decade, Noble Audio has been building a reputation for itself by making some excellent IEMs aimed at discerning audiophiles at the top end of the market. The company has a passion for making hand-crafted IEMs with both universal and custom fits. Custom fit IEMs are molded to suit an individual's ears, while universal IEMs use ear-tips of different sizes to suit all ears. With the launch of the new Knight IEM, Noble Audio is taking aim at the growing market for entry-level market for IEMs. Plenty of people want the subtleties and sophistication of multi-driver IEMs but without the eye-watering price tag. By producing an affordable pair of multi-driver IEMs, without compromising on sound and build quality, Noble Audio hopes to bag a slice of this growing market. Historically, knights in shining armor were members of the nobility and warriors whose job it was to protecting a kingdom and its subjects. Knights were expected to embody honesty and chivalry. It's the honesty that Noble is chasing on with the Knight IEMs thanks to their carefully engineered response at a sensible price. With Noble Audio's rich signature sound , the Knight IEMs offer a premium performance at an accessible price without compromising on sound quality. Encased in an aluminum shell with a striking three-dimensional acrylic faceplate in deep purple and blue, the Knight IEMs strike a bold look. Designed to offer clarity and a rich audio performance, the Knight IEMs are fitted with a dual-magnet, dynamic 10mm driver in each earpiece. This robust driver can elevate the power of the overall audio performance while serving up a deep and controlled bass and sub-bass which creates a more immersive listening experience. Alongside the dynamic drivers, Noble Audio has selected a Sonion balanced armature driver which has exceptional clarity as well as articulate mid-range frequencies. For the treble end of the sound, Noble has opted for a Piezo super tweeter that rounds things off with detailed high frequencies that provide the focus for a stereo soundstage. The Noble Knight IEMs are priced affordably, although the company says it hasn't cut corners on quality. The combination of all three drivers enables the Knight IEMs to adapt to a wide range of musical genres and can provide the kind of audio performance that will satisfy the demands of everyone from enthusiasts, audiophiles or casual listeners looking for an audio upgrade. The Knight IEMs ship with high-quality 8-core OCC cable with OFC silver plating. The cable is coated in a PU skin-friendly material and is detachable, using 0.78-2 pin connectors with L/R markings. The cable is terminated with a balanced 4.4mm Pentaconn jack plug, although the detachable two-pin cable can be easily swapped out or upgraded with different cable and plug. The Noble Audio Knight IEMS are available to buy from and priced at $289 / £269 / €309 which is significantly less than many high-end and multi-driver IEMS.
